## Websocket Compression: Read Before Enabling

Quick note for whoever reviews the Pipewren gateway: permessage-deflate is tempting for our chat payloads, but compressing attacker-influenced data next to session secrets is a known oracle risk. We keep compression off for any frame carrying auth context and on for bulk telemetry only. If you flip these flags, retest the Marrowgate suite first. The build under review is tokened below.

pipeline stamp: htk3_aaa

- [ ] Verify sort stability in ReportForge before we ship. Quick refresher for the newer folks: when two rows tie on the chosen column, they should keep their original order, not shuffle randomly. Last release we broke this and the Quarterly Rollup looked drunk. Run the tie-heavy fixture set, export twice, and diff the outputs. Once both exports match byte-for-byte, record the build token shown at the top of the export log.

trace token, bagag-kawep: htk6_d2d45a

Handover: Pixbin image cache leak

Hey team — passing this one from me (Odric) to Salome. Short version: the Pixbin thumbnail cache slowly leaks because evicted entries keep a reference to their decode buffers. Restarting the worker clears it, which is why support tickets spike roughly every five days. Salome has a proper fix in review; until then, the weekly restart cron is the workaround. The affected workers currently run with these configuration values.

config for yahof-tajop:
zorath:
  pin: 7493
  metrics_host: metrics.zorath.tolvaqsys.internal
  tenant: praiel
  seal: seal_fd9cd4f1